About 4.Do

The free version provided all necessary features for my organizational needs, making the Pro upgrade unnecessary for achieving my goal. The 4-quadrant system made it easy to organize my assignments and provided clear visual guidance on what tasks to prioritize each day. Quadrant labels clearly distinguished between urgent tasks that needed immediate action and less important items that could be scheduled for later. Completing tasks was straightforward – a simple click on the checkmark marked assignments as done, providing immediate visual confirmation of progress. The app effectively handled diverse task types, managing not only school assignments but also household chores and tasks assigned by parents. The app proved highly useful for my WOOP goal, eliminating my overdue assignments completely. Starting with 1 overdue task, I maintained zero overdues throughout the 7-day testing period.The visual quadrant system served as an effective alert system, clearly highlighting when assignments were approaching their due dates and preventing them from becoming overdue. 4.Do’s organizational system decreased my anxiety about assignments, as the visual layout assured me that important tasks were clearly identified and wouldn’t slip through the cracks. I encountered no significant limitations in the app’s usefulness – all features I needed for achieving my no-overdue goal were available and functioned effectively. The color-coded design effectively communicated task priorities, with distinct colors clearly indicating what needed immediate attention versus what could be scheduled for later. 4.Do is pretty easy to use.
